モバイルファーストとは、ウェブサイトやアプリなどの開発・運用において、モバイル端末での利用を優先する考え方である。
モバイルファーストの概要
モバイル端末の普及に伴い、インターネットの利用シーンは大きく変化した。かつては、パソコンでインターネットを使うのが一般的だったが、現在ではスマートフォンやタブレット端末でインターネットを使う人が増えている。
これに伴い、ウェブサイトやアプリなどの開発・運用においても、モバイル端末での利用を優先する考え方が必要になってきた。モバイルファーストの考え方では、モバイル端末の画面サイズや操作性などの特性を踏まえて、モバイル端末での利用を快適にするための設計・開発を行う。
モバイルファーストのメリット
ユーザー体験の向上
モバイルファーストでは、モバイルデバイスの画面サイズや操作性を考慮してデザインや開発を行うため、ユーザーにとってより快適な体験を提供できる。
例えば、モバイルデバイスの画面サイズはデスクトップPCに比べて小さいため、モバイルファーストでは、画面の要素を整理して、必要な情報を簡単に見つけられるようにする。また、モバイルデバイスの操作はタッチ操作が中心であるため、タッチ操作に適したUI/UXを設計する。
開発や運用の効率化
モバイルファーストでは、最初からモバイルデバイスを想定してデザインや開発を行うため、デスクトップPC向けのデザインや開発に比べて、開発や運用の効率化が図れる。
例えば、モバイルファーストでは、デスクトップPC向けとモバイル向けのデザインやコードを共通化することで、開発や運用のコストや工数を削減できる。
マルチデバイス対応の実現
モバイルファーストでは、最初からモバイルデバイスを想定してデザインや開発を行うため、マルチデバイス対応を実現しやすい。
例えば、モバイルファーストでは、モバイルデバイスの画面サイズや操作性を考慮したデザインやコードを作成することで、デスクトップPCやタブレット端末など、さまざまなデバイスに対応できる。
モバイルファーストの具体的な方法
モバイルデバイスの画面サイズや操作性を考慮したデザインやコードの作成
モバイルデバイスの画面サイズはデスクトップPCに比べて小さいため、画面の要素を整理して、必要な情報を簡単に見つけられるようにする。また、モバイルデバイスの操作はタッチ操作が中心であるため、タッチ操作に適したUI/UXを設計する。
例えば、画面上の要素を大きくして、指でタップしやすいようにする。また、画面の回転に対応して、縦画面でも横画面でも快適に操作できるようにする。
デスクトップPC向けとモバイル向けのデザインやコードの共通化
デスクトップPC向けとモバイル向けのデザインやコードを共通化することで、開発や運用のコストや工数を削減できる。
例えば、共通のコンポーネントやライブラリを活用することで、モバイル向けのデザインやコードを簡単に作成できる。
マルチデバイス対応の実現
モバイルデバイスの画面サイズや操作性を考慮したデザインやコードを作成することで、マルチデバイス対応を実現できる。
例えば、レスポンシブデザインを採用することで、さまざまなデバイスの画面サイズに対応できる。
モバイルファーストインデックス対応
Googleは、2018年4月からモバイルファーストインデックスと呼ばれる新しく検索アルゴリズムを導入した。モバイルファーストインデックスでは、モバイル版のページが優先的に検索結果に表示される。
モバイルファーストインデックスに対応するためには、以下の方法が挙げられる。
- モバイル版のページを正しく構築する
モバイル版のページが正しく構築されていない場合、モバイルファーストインデックスに対応できない可能性がある。
例えば、モバイル版のページがデスクトップ版のページの簡易版になっている場合、モバイルファーストインデックスに対応できない可能性がある。
- モバイル版のページに正しいコンテンツを表示する
モバイル版のページに正しいコンテンツを表示していない場合、ユーザーの満足度が低下する可能性がある。
例えば、モバイル版のページにデスクトップ版のページと同じコンテンツを表示している場合、モバイルデバイスの画面サイズに適したコンテンツではない可能性がある。
- モバイル版のページを高速化する
モバイル版のページが高速化されていない場合、ユーザーの離脱率が高まる可能性がある。
例えば、モバイル版のページの画像や動画のサイズが大きすぎる場合、ページの読み込み速度が遅くなる可能性がある。
AMP
AMPとは、Googleが提唱するモバイル向けのページ高速化技術である。AMP対応のページは、GoogleのAMPキャッシュに保存されるため、高速に表示される。
AMPに対応するためには、以下の方法が挙げられる。
- AMP対応のフレームワークやライブラリを利用する
AMP対応のフレームワークやライブラリを利用することで、AMP対応のページを簡単に作成できる。
- AMP対応のガイドラインを遵守する
AMP対応のページを作成するには、AMP対応のガイドラインを遵守する必要がある。
モバイルファーストインデックスやAMPは、モバイルファーストを実現するための有効な手段である。
まとめ
モバイルファーストとは、ウェブサイトやアプリなどの開発・運用において、モバイル端末での利用を優先する考え方である。モバイル端末の普及に伴い、モバイルファーストの考え方はますます重要になってきている。
モバイルファーストの考え方を実践することで、モバイル端末での利用を快適にでき、モバイル端末からのアクセスを増やし、検索順位を上げることができる。